WebFeb 27, 2012 · Once you know -itis means inflammation you can go on a spree by combing any root with it that will signify inflammation of the said organ or tissue. Arthro ( joint) + itis = Arthritis - Inflammation of the joints Rhino (nose) + itis = Rhinitis - inflammation of the nose Masto (breast) + itis = Mastitis - inflammation of the breast WebMedical terminology is a language used to precisely describe the human body including all its components, processes, conditions affecting it, and procedures performed upon it. … WebMedical Words For Everyday Situations Anosognosia. According to the Office of Disease Prevention and Health Promotion, … WebJan 9, 2024 · Medical terms always end with a suffix. 3 The suffix usually indicates a specialty, test, procedure, function, condition/disorder, or status. For example, “-itis” means inflammation and “-ectomy” means removal. Alternatively, the suffix may simply make the word a noun or adjective.
